Today’s featured game is the opening game of the Veikkausliiga between KuPS Kuopio and HJK Helsinki. These two sides are expected to be at the opposite ends of the table by the end of the season by a large portion of the Finnish media and I agree whole-heartedly as I think HJK will win the title again and KuPS will do well to stay in the division with their goal-shy displays.

Hosts KuPS Kuopio, like most sides, don’t have a good record against HJK. They’ve played HJK a lot in the “valley of a thousand lakes” but have only ever beaten them once here. KuPS had a slow start to their Liiga Cup campaign but I feel they were quite unlucky in front of goal, hence some disappointing results. They showed their true colours towards the end of their participation in this tournament by beating JJK Jyvaskyla and Tampere United at home consecutively whilst scoring five times, which shows how important momentum is to this little side that don’t tend to score too many. Their goalscoring is all that holds them back from a comfortable mid-table place, in my opinion, but the fact is that it does hold them back which is why I doubt them today. They’re capable of playing some decent football and I don’t expect them to go down this year although they should be in the relegation battle. However, KuPS may have some fun with an inexperienced and rather young HJK defence so I wouldn’t be surprised to see them score today – I just feel HJK will score more!

Reigning champions HJK Helsinki were all set for a glorious Liiga Cup campaign before bizarrely crashing out 3-1 at home to Jaro Pietarsaari courtesy of some poor defending. Jaro are a decent side but they’re not capable of scoring three goals at HJK without some help! HJK have shown that their relatively new defence still needs a lot of time to adjust so this could be a weak point of theirs. However, the champions have lost none of their potency with HJK having scored in every game that they’ve played in since returning from the break and I expect them to do so numerous times today against a questionable KuPS defence. Barring a strange defeat at FC Lahti, HJK have already shown their credentials on the road in the Liiga Cup by winning at TPS Turku and coming from behind to claim a high-scoring draw at title challengers FC Honka Espoo. The defence might need some work but the attack of HJK should not be underestimated here!

HJK have only failed to win here twice out of their last eleven visits in all competitions. That should give you some indication of the difference in class, in expectation, and even in potential. There should be goals galore in this game from two sides struggling to defend and I expect KuPS to give HJK a better game than might be expected of them but ultimately HJK should be 8/13 for this game so we’re getting away with murder really!

Verdict: HJK Helsinki to win at 5/6.

Eindhoven vs De Graafschap – away win at 5/6.

Hosts Eindhoven have well and truly waved farewell to their burst of form with a crushing 4-1 defeat at Excelsior last match. They’ve won just once in their last four games, losing twice along the way. They’ve already lost seven times at home this season and have conceded nine times during their last four games so look set to be heading back towards their vulnerable selves. They’ve won just once in their last four home games, losing twice along the way, so they look set for another hard game tonight with little momentum to bring into the game. The aspect of Eindhoven’s game that I admire most is their ability to play attacking football well and to score goals but they’re not doing that enough at the moment and their weak defence is getting caught out as a result of the ball being at the wrong end of the pitch. I would never underestimate Eindhoven but they’ve not got enough going for them at the moment to take anything from this game, in my opinion.

De Graafschap have walked the Eerste Divisie this season and don’t appear to be stopping. They’re all but guaranteed a swift return to the Eredivisie as they’re ten points clear with only a possible twelve points remaining but they still don’t want to stop winning games. De Graafschap have now won an amazing nine consecutive games and are truly a class above the remainder of the division. You’d expect a side like this to be losing some creativity and drive after such a run but not De Graafschap, who showed how much they want this promotion by flattening Omniworld 5-0 away from home last match! De Graafschap have already won eleven out of seventeen away games this season and average scoring almost two goals per away game so they’re a constant thread on the road, particularly with such a high level of momentum, morale, and potency. De Graafschap have won their last eight away games consecutively and look unstoppable, frankly.

I can’t understand why the odds are only 5/6 on the away win here! De Graafschap have zero problems with motivation despite their comfortable position so they should be at least 1/2 for this game. Eindhoven have ended their fine run of form and look susceptible at home so should struggle tonight. They’re not scoring goals and they can’t defend for shit so the away win really should be a mere formality tonight for a very in-form De Graafschap at superb odds of 5/6!

Verdict: De Graafschap to win at 5/6.
